Scala: Espressioni

La serie di articoli su Scala continua con le espressioni. Le espressioni sono uno dei fondamenti della programmazione funzionale, perché non hanno alcun side effect (restituscono “nuovi” dati invece di modificarne di esistenti), e il poter lavorare con dati immutabili è uno dei vantaggi della programmazione funzionale. La più semplice espressione che possiamo incontrare è […]

Approfondisci

Scala: If…Else

Se siete qui probabilmente ne sapete già abbastanza di programmazione, quindi non credo servano molte parole per dire a cosa serve un blocco if…else. Dedichiamo qualche parola a questo blocco perché ci sono delle differenze sintattiche rispetto ai blocchi if…else con cui siamo abituati a lavorare (anche se il comportamento rimane lo stesso). In particolare […]

Approfondisci

Webinar su Microservices e Machine Learning

Il team di Codemotion, in vista della conferenza (http://rome2017.codemotionworld.com) ha preparato due interessanti webinar su microservices (10 marzo 2017 alle 14:00, tenuto da Mauro Servienti) e machine learning (13 marzo 2017 alle 14:00, tenuto da Mario Cartia). Di seguito i link ai due webinar, da cui è possibile registrarsi Microservices Microservices è una specializzazione delle […]

Approfondisci